About 34 Sunny Grove
34 Sunny Grove is a five-bedroom detached house in Norwich (NR5 0EJ). It has a recorded floor area of 140 m² (around 1507 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(April 2021) shows a C (score 74). When first surveyed in January 2014 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 83). Other recorded features include attached land beyond the plot.
At 140 m² the property is well over the postcode median (95 m² across 33 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 5 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 4 is the typical count. Across 2015–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 8.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£482,000 is 21.3%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£264/sq ft) was about 55.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£397,500 in June 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
